In the film “Rosebush Pruning”, original cast members Josh O’Connor and Kristen Stewart are no longer involved, instead being replaced by Callum Turner and Riley Keough.
Next year’s movie is inspired by Marco Bellochio’s 1965 Italian film titled “Fists in the Pocket.” This story revolves around a young man suffering from epilepsy, who plans to eliminate his own family members.
Under the direction of Karim Aïnouz, O’Connor and Stewart were initially intended to star in the movie, but recent updates reveal that Turner and Keough, famously recognized from ‘Masters of the Air’ and ‘Daisy Jones & The Six’, will now be taking over their roles instead.
The pair will team up with Elle Fanning, who was previously announced, as well as new cast members such as Jamie Bell, Lukas Gage, Tracy Letts, Elena Anaya, and Pamela Anderson. Efthimis Filippou, renowned for his work alongside Yorgos Lanthimos, will write the script.
Ainouz, the director of “Firebrand,” expressed his enthusiasm about an upcoming project, stating: “I can’t wait to breathe life into this bold and tantalizing script, which pushes boundaries on traditional family structures and patriarchy, with this exceptional group of actors whom I have long respected.
Marco Bellocchio’s groundbreaking first film, titled “Fists in the Pocket“, was launched more than five decades ago and made a significant mark on Italian cinema and narrative style during that period. I’m thrilled to be working with Efthimis to re-examine this influential piece of art, aiming to craft a modern allegory about the demise of the conventional patriarchal family structure.
I’m aiming for a piece that will equally move and stimulate the audience. It’s a joyous experience for me, collaborating with a talented group of actors whom I’ve respected for years, to present this intense adaptation to you all now.
O’Connor and Stewart are stepping away from the project “Rosebush Pruning“, but they have other exciting projects on the horizon. Specifically, O’Connor is expected to contribute to “Wake Up Dead Man“, which will be the third installment in the Knives Out series.
In a career that began with her breakout role as Bella Swan in the Twilight series and later earned her critical acclaim, Stewart has recently been seen in Love Lies Bleeding. Upcoming projects for her include Love Me and Sacramento.
Rosebush Pruning has no release date yet.
